Destruction of tetrafluoromethane in a sliding electric discharge

The results of CF4 decomposition experiments in moving electrical discharge are described in this study. A new type of glide-arc apparatus with individually cooled titanium electrodes, 0.2 mm slot, 1.5 kW, 30 kV electrical power was constructed. The electrode tilt angle affecting the length of the electrical discharge is an important factor in this type of apparatus. Since CF4 is a typical electric discharge interrupter, CF4 vapor was fed between the electrodes mixed with argon or air, so that the discharge was continuous up to concentrations of about 90 % of CF4. Fluoride decomposition products were collected in alkaline washes with KOH or Ba(OH)2. The process efficiency evaluated from the input / output ratio was 30-40 %. Decomposition of the input CF4 and capture of decomposed products is influenced by the structure and quality of absorbers, in this case realized by glass frits with ISO 4793-S0-S1 grain . Quantitative results can be influenced by cascaded wiring of individual glige-arc segments, which is allowed by the proposed design. (authors)
